Mwasalat doubles bus frequency between Muscat and Salalah

Muscat: Mwasalat, Oman's national transportation company, has decided to increasing the number of daily bus trips from Muscat to Salalah back and forth from 3 to 6 trips.


The company said with this additional trips, there would be buses operating with nearly 600 seats per day, starting from the first of next July.


The Governorate of Dhofar geared up to receive tourists during the khareef season, which is characterised by tropical weather and moderate temperatures, making it a destination for visitors and tourists from inside and outside the Sultanate of Oman. The season officially starts on June 21 and continues until September 21.


As part of the preparations for the season, Oman Air, the national carrier, also has increased the number of weekly flights on the vital Muscat-Salalah-Muscat route to 112 scheduled weekly flights from June 23 to September 11, 2022.
